Crafts Made by Young Indigenous leaders in Nuevo San José, Campeche México

Luis Enrique Martínez is from the community of Nuevo San José, in the state of Campeche, Mexico.

In this video prepared by the Consejo Regional Indígena y Popular de Xpujil, Luis explains how he learned to make crafts using seeds that he collected. He learned how to do this through the cultural knowledge of his grandmother. Luis then goes on to talk about the importance of conserving these traditions .

The idea is that ​​the young people of the community need to take advantage of natural resources in order to be able to carry out local economic activities.
